Understanding the Importance of Health Programs
Health programs play a crucial role in promoting overall well-being and preventing diseases. These programs are designed to address various aspects of health, including physical, mental, and emotional well-being. They are implemented by healthcare organizations, government agencies, and other institutions to provide individuals with the necessary tools and resources to lead healthier lives.
The Components of Health Programs
Health programs typically consist of several components that work together to improve individuals’ health. These components may include health education, preventive screenings, healthy lifestyle promotion, disease management, and access to healthcare services. By incorporating all of these elements into a comprehensive program, individuals can take proactive steps towards improving their health and reducing the risk of chronic diseases.
Health Programs and Health Education
One of the key components of health programs is health education. This involves providing individuals with information about healthy behaviors, disease prevention, and the importance of regular check-ups. Health education aims to empower individuals to make informed decisions about their health and adopt healthier lifestyles. Through educational materials, workshops, and seminars, health programs help individuals develop the knowledge and skills necessary to take control of their health.
Preventive Screenings and Early Detection
Another crucial aspect of health programs is preventive screenings. These screenings are designed to detect potential health issues before they become severe. Through regular check-ups and screenings, individuals can identify risk factors and address them early on. This early detection allows for timely interventions, reducing the likelihood of developing chronic diseases and improving overall health outcomes.
Promoting Healthy Lifestyles
Health programs also focus on promoting healthy lifestyle choices. This includes encouraging individuals to engage in regular physical activity, eat a balanced diet, manage stress, and avoid harmful habits such as smoking and excessive alcohol consumption. By promoting healthy behaviors, health programs help individuals reduce the risk of developing lifestyle-related diseases and improve their overall quality of life.
Disease Management and Support
For individuals already diagnosed with a chronic disease, health programs provide essential support and resources to manage their condition effectively. These programs may offer disease-specific education, self-management tools, and access to healthcare professionals who specialize in the management of the particular disease. By providing comprehensive support, health programs empower individuals to take control of their health and live fulfilling lives despite their health challenges.
Access to Healthcare Services
Lastly, health programs aim to improve access to healthcare services for individuals. This includes ensuring that individuals have affordable health insurance coverage, access to primary care providers, and necessary medications. By removing barriers to healthcare, health programs strive to make healthcare services more accessible and affordable for everyone, thereby improving overall health outcomes.
